October is such a magical month! It also happens to be the busiest month of the year for Amanda Jameson Weddings (hooray!). While this is so, so, SO exciting, it's also a bit overwhelming. I often forget about "life" outside of my business. I'm also a worshipper, wife, daughter, friend, and ministry leader. I have gotten a little behind on my goal setting, but what better month to get back on track?!

1) Take a week day off. I am SO bad at this and justify it in so many ways. ha! I LOVE being a wedding photographer and I don't mind working on weekends but I often fall into the "feeling guilty" trap when I rest during the week. Enter feelings of constantly being tired and our poor little casa always being a mess. For the rest of October & November I have scheduled "Amanda's Day Off" in Matt & I's shared calendar.

2) Keep going strong with Financial Peace University Matt and I are 6 weeks into the 9 week course of Dave Ramsey's Financial Peace University. We are learning a TON and are working hard to create some good habits with our money & savings. We'd like to pay off the rest of our debt in one year!

3) Prepare Sessions for Submission I have a couple weddings and sessions in my que that I'd like to submit for consideration to be published. I'd love to see my work on 100 Layer Cake & Ruffled.

4) Steward our bodies well We are still fighting through making this routine. Some weeks we do really well with healthy eating and exercise and then a busy week comes along and we find ourselves driving through Chik-fil-a multiple times a week.
